What Does Florida Natural Beef Offer?

Florida Natural Beef delivers premium, naturally-raised beef from Marion County, Florida, offering families an accessible path to high-quality, locally-sourced beef through their grass-fed, grain-finished production model that combines the health benefits of pasture-raised cattle with the familiar flavor profile that American consumers prefer. Operating alongside Adena Farms under the Fort McCoy Beef umbrella, Florida Natural Beef provides an everyday beef option that maintains exceptional quality standards while offering value-conscious pricing for regular family meals.

The grass-fed, grain-finished approach represents a middle ground between conventional feedlot beef and purely grass-finished products, with cattle spending the majority of their lives grazing on open pastures before a finishing period on grain that enhances marbling and creates the tender, rich flavor profile familiar to most American palates. This production method ensures that animals benefit from natural grazing behaviors and pasture-based nutrition during their development while delivering the consistent quality and flavor that families expect when preparing favorite beef recipes.

Zero hormones and zero antibiotics distinguish Florida Natural Beef from conventional supermarket options, addressing growing consumer concerns about pharmaceutical residues in meat products. This commitment to clean production reflects the farm's belief that healthy cattle raised in proper conditions do not require routine growth hormones or preventive antibiotics, resulting in beef that health-conscious families can serve confidently while supporting more sustainable agricultural practices.

Ocala National Forest

Parks & Recreation

Ocala National Forest stands as the southernmost national forest in the continental United States and the oldest national forest east of the Mississippi River, protecting 387,000 acres of diverse ecosystems, pristine wilderness, and natural wonders that represent the very essence of Old Florida's untamed beauty. Established in 1908 by President Theodore Roosevelt as the third national forest in America, this extraordinary conservation achievement encompasses 600 square miles of varied terrain from highlands to coastal lowlands, featuring over 600 swamps, lakes, rivers, and crystal-clear springs that create an unparalleled outdoor recreation paradise just minutes from <a href="/location/ocala" class="text-blue-600 hover:text-blue-700 underline">Ocala</a> and <a href="/location/marion-county" class="text-blue-600 hover:text-blue-700 underline">Marion County</a>. Magnificent spring systems showcase four world-class natural springs that define Central Florida's aquatic splendor, including Juniper Springs, Alexander Springs, Salt Springs, and Silver Glen Springs, each offering unique recreation opportunities from family-friendly swimming and diving to pristine paddling adventures through crystal-clear waters that maintain constant temperatures year-round. Alexander Springs features a shallow pool and sandy beach surrounding crystal-blue waters perfect for family swimming, while its 7-mile creek provides spectacular canoe and kayak runs to the St. Johns River, where native turtle species and diverse wildlife create unforgettable viewing experiences along moss-draped shorelines. Extensive trail networks encompass 66 miles of the renowned Florida Scenic Trail that winds through diverse habitats offering hiking, backpacking, and wilderness exploration opportunities for adventurers of all skill levels. The popular 22-mile Paisley Woods Bicycle Trail connects Alexander Springs to Clearwater Lake Recreation Area through pristine singletrack, while the interpretive 1-mile Timucuan Trail provides accessible scenic hiking perfect for families and casual nature enthusiasts seeking to experience the forest's natural beauty and cultural heritage. Comprehensive camping facilities include 13 developed forest campgrounds with modern amenities like showers, restrooms, picnic tables, charcoal grills, drinking water, and sanitation facilities, plus unlimited primitive camping opportunities throughout the wilderness areas that allow experienced outdoor enthusiasts to immerse themselves completely in Florida's natural environment. Backpackers can establish camps along any trail or suitable off-trail location during permitted seasons, creating authentic wilderness experiences under star-filled skies far from urban civilization. Exceptional wildlife diversity makes Ocala National Forest home to Florida's largest populations of endangered Florida black bears and scrub jays, plus abundant white-tailed deer, alligators, river otters, foxes, raccoons, skunks, squirrels, bats, gopher tortoises, armadillos, and countless bird species that thrive within oak hammocks, palm groves, and cypress-studded wetland prairies. This biodiversity creates world-class wildlife viewing and photography opportunities throughout the forest's varied ecosystems. Diverse aquatic recreation encompasses swimming, snorkeling, scuba diving, canoeing, kayaking, and boating opportunities across pristine spring systems and connecting waterways that offer everything from family-friendly beach areas to challenging multi-day paddle expeditions. Canoe and kayak rentals are readily available at major recreation areas, while Alexander Springs uniquely permits scuba diving for underwater exploration of Florida's remarkable aquifer systems. Mountain biking excellence provides challenging singletrack adventures through diverse terrain that showcases the forest's ecological variety while offering riders of all skill levels access to well-maintained trails that wind through pine forests, hardwood hammocks, and wetland edges. The extensive trail system ensures that mountain bikers can explore different sections during multiple visits while discovering new scenic vistas and wildlife encounters. Historical significance reflects the forest's role in early American conservation, created from degraded and overused land that had been heavily logged and cleared for agriculture, then restored through scientific forest management into the thriving ecosystem that exists today. This conservation success story demonstrates the potential for environmental restoration while honoring the Timucuan peoples who originally inhabited these "fair lands" or "big hammocks" that gave Ocala its name. Seasonal considerations ensure optimal experiences through careful trip planning, as summer visits should focus on dawn or dusk activities to avoid extreme heat, humidity, and insects, while fall through spring provides ideal conditions for extended hiking, camping, and wildlife viewing. Bear safety protocols remain essential year-round, requiring proper food storage, waste disposal, and awareness of natural wildlife behaviors. Educational opportunities abound through interpretive trails, nature programs, and guided experiences that help visitors understand forest ecology, conservation principles, and the cultural history of Central Florida's indigenous peoples and early settlers. These programs enhance outdoor recreation with deeper appreciation for natural systems and conservation achievements. Ocala National Forest represents the perfect fusion of wilderness preservation, outdoor recreation excellence, and conservation education, where pristine springs, extensive trail networks, diverse wildlife habitats, comprehensive camping facilities, and rich natural history combine to create an extraordinary destination that honors President Theodore Roosevelt's conservation vision while providing Central Florida residents and visitors with access to authentic wilderness experiences in America's southernmost continental national forest.
